About

Maryam Daneshvar is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Epidemiology and Endocrinology. According to data from OpenAlex, Maryam Daneshvar has authored 52 papers receiving a total of 1.8k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Molecular Biology, 15 papers in Epidemiology and 12 papers in Endocrinology. Recurrent topics in Maryam Daneshvar’s work include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(13 papers), Mycobacterium research and diagnosis (7 papers) and Bacterial Identification and Susceptibility Testing (7 papers). Maryam Daneshvar is often cited by papers focused on Genomics and Phylogenetic Studies (13 papers), Mycobacterium research and diagnosis (7 papers) and Bacterial Identification and Susceptibility Testing (7 papers). Maryam Daneshvar collaborates with scholars based in United States, Iran and Canada. Maryam Daneshvar's co-authors include Arnold G. Steigerwalt, Robbin S. Weyant, D G Hollis, C W Moss, D J Brenner, S P O'Connor, J B Brooks, Roger E. Morey, Jennifer S. Daly and R E Weaver and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Clinical Infectious Diseases and Journal of Clinical Microbiology.
